Description
This exquisite painting measures 51.5cm wide by 39cm tall including the brocade mounting. It was painted in the middle of the Edo Period which roughly translates 1675-1750. The quality and detail of the painting is really fantastic, better than many other works. Unfortunately, there is significant rubbing paint loss especially on the right hand side obscuring the horse’s legs and part of a roof. Thankfully most of the important action is taking place on the left hand side of the work.

The scene appears to be a message or communication that has reached a Kyoto emperor. It is unknown which section of the Imperial Palace the scene takes place in but, the main buildings are, among other halls, the Shishin-den (???, Hall for State Ceremonies), Seiryo-den (???, Emperor's Habitual Residence), Ko-gosho (???, Court Room), o-gakumonjo (????, Imperial Study or Library), and a number of residences for the empress, high-ranking aristocrats and government officials.

The ladies are elaborately dressed in what is known as Jyuni-Hitoe or a 12 layer kimono a practice which was reserved or royalty. The man beside the horse likely handed a letter to one of the court attendants who presented it to the emperor.

There are restorations to the painting in places however do not detract from the scene. It is ready to be framed by the new owner.
